INGREDIENTS
Base Ingredients
- 🧈 3 tablespoons butter
- 🧄 1 clove garlic, minced
- 🧅 1 onion, chopped
- 1 ½ cups vegetable broth
- 1 cup uncooked Arborio rice
- 🍷 ¾ cup white wine
- 🧀 ¼ cup grated Parmesan cheese
STEPS
In a 3 quart, microwave safe casserole dish, combine butter, garlic, and onion. Place the dish in the microwave and cook on high for 3 minutes.
Place vegetable broth in a microwave-safe dish. Heat in the microwave until the broth is hot but not boiling (approximately 2 minutes).
Stir the rice and broth into the casserole dish with the onion, butter, and garlic mixture. Cover the dish tightly and cook on high for 6 minutes.
Stir wine into the rice. Cook on high for 10 minutes more. Most of the liquid should boil off.
Stir the cheese into the rice and serve.

💡 Substitute olive oil or margarine if you don’t have butter.Use apple juice or white grape juice in place of the wine for a non-alcoholic version.Microwave power may vary; adjust timing as needed to ensure the rice is cooked properly.This dish reheats well, making it a great option for meal prep.If you prefer a creamier texture, stir in an additional tablespoon of butter after cooking.
